CNAs play a very important role in helping patients with many daily activities, which usually include the following:
Helping patients to bathe and dress
Serving meals each day and assisting patients with eating as needed
Taking blood pressure, weights, pulse and temp. monthly
Turning and repositioning patients who are in bed all day
Obtain information about conditions and plans of treatment from health care providers
Empty and clean bed pans each day
Help patients get into bed, into wheelchairs
Respond to patients when they call
Check the physical condition of patients each day for bruises, any blood in their urine and feces, and check for other wounds
Sanitize and clean patients’ rooms and beds
Change sheets on beds and restock supplies in rooms as needed
